Originally Posted by mikekc View Post
When would Revis likely be traded by? I know it was mentioned Cro has a signing bonus due mid march, so we would have to decide who goes by then right? And how far along is he in recovery where a team would deal this early for him?
Revis has a $1m bonus due some time in March, but that's not the end of the world.

If you're mainly trading him to get picks, then obviously you need those before the draft (unless the main picks are 2014).

However - trading him before June 1st ADDS another $3m to his cap number for 2013 ... if you do this it limits even more what we can do with resigning our own FA's.

So it's a bit of a catch 22 in many ways. Trading him early makes 2013 even harder cap wise, but gets us draft picks this year ... trading him later delays the pay off in draft picks (and also makes them unknown in actual value) but gives us a little more wiggle room this year cap wise.

Sadly, I just can't see a real "win" situation here ... just different levels of "lose".

Cutting him adds $3M. Trading him we do get hit with his prorated signing bonus, but the workout bonus and annual salary will hit the cap of his new team.
